    It's been confirmed that the Optimus Maximus set is a Transformers: Prime Cyberverse base. So basically we get a cityformer again (w00t!) it'll probably have some shout outs to Fortress Maximus and/or Metroplex. But basically it is a Voyager to Leader sized bot that turns into a base for the TF: Prime Cyberverse figures.
